Simple Random Sample Consider the population consisting of the numbers 1 through 50.
a. Find the population mean μ.
b. Use technology to select 50 random samples of size 10 from this population. Find the sample mean for each sample.
c. Construct a histogram of the 50 sample means. Where is the histogram centered?
